AVGO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

4,289 of the 7,621 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Broadcom (AVGO)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$1.17T — up 17% from $996B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 377 funds opened new AVGO positions and 100 closed out — a net gain of 277 holders — while 1,755 added to existing stakes and 1,807 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$1.5B.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$3.9B.
